[PATCH v2] resource: add a simple test for walk_iomem_res_desc()
Posted by Chia-I Wu 1 year, 8 months ago
This mainly tests that find_next_iomem_res() does not miss resources.

Signed-off-by: Chia-I Wu <olvaffe@gmail.com>

---
v2: update subject, use DEFINE_RES_NAMED and hardcoded offsets
---
 kernel/resource_kunit.c | 67 +++++++++++++++++++++++++++++++++++++++++
 1 file changed, 67 insertions(+)

diff --git a/kernel/resource_kunit.c b/kernel/resource_kunit.c
index 58ab9f914602..c3a3f3bdf5d5 100644
--- a/kernel/resource_kunit.c
+++ b/kernel/resource_kunit.c
@@ -6,6 +6,7 @@
 #include <kunit/test.h>
 #include <linux/ioport.h>
 #include <linux/kernel.h>
+#include <linux/sizes.h>
 #include <linux/string.h>
 
 #define R0_START	0x0000
@@ -137,9 +138,75 @@ static void resource_test_intersection(struct kunit *test)
 	} while (++i < ARRAY_SIZE(results_for_intersection));
 }
 
+static int resource_walk_count(struct resource *res, void *data)
+{
+	int *count = data;
+	(*count)++;
+	return 0;
+}
+
+static void resource_test_walk_iomem_res_desc(struct kunit *test)
+{
+	struct resource root = {
+		.name = "Resource Walk Test",
+	};
+	struct resource res[8];
+	int count;
+
+	KUNIT_ASSERT_EQ(test, 0,
+			allocate_resource(&iomem_resource, &root, SZ_1M,
+				0, ~0, SZ_1M, NULL, NULL));
+
+	/* build the resource tree */
+
+	res[0] = DEFINE_RES_NAMED(root.start, SZ_1K, "SYSRAM 1",
+			IORESOURCE_SYSTEM_RAM);
+	res[1] = DEFINE_RES_NAMED(root.start + SZ_1K, SZ_1K, "OTHER", 0);
+
+	res[2] = DEFINE_RES_NAMED(root.start + SZ_1K * 3, SZ_1K, "NESTED", 0);
+	res[3] = DEFINE_RES_NAMED(root.start + SZ_1K * 3 + SZ_512, SZ_512,
+			"SYSRAM 2", IORESOURCE_SYSTEM_RAM);
+
+	res[4] = DEFINE_RES_NAMED(root.start + SZ_1K * 4, SZ_1K, "SYSRAM 3",
+			IORESOURCE_SYSTEM_RAM);
+
+	KUNIT_EXPECT_EQ(test, 0, request_resource(&root, &res[0]));
+	KUNIT_EXPECT_EQ(test, 0, request_resource(&root, &res[1]));
+	KUNIT_EXPECT_EQ(test, 0, request_resource(&root, &res[2]));
+	KUNIT_EXPECT_EQ(test, 0, request_resource(&res[2], &res[3]));
+	KUNIT_EXPECT_EQ(test, 0, request_resource(&root, &res[4]));
+
+	/* walk the entire region */
+	count = 0;
+	walk_iomem_res_desc(IORES_DESC_NONE, IORESOURCE_SYSTEM_RAM,
+			root.start, root.end, &count, resource_walk_count);
+	KUNIT_EXPECT_EQ(test, count, 3);
+
+	/* walk the region requested by res[1] */
+	count = 0;
+	walk_iomem_res_desc(IORES_DESC_NONE, IORESOURCE_SYSTEM_RAM,
+			res[1].start, res[1].end, &count, resource_walk_count);
+	KUNIT_EXPECT_EQ(test, count, 0);
+
+	/* walk the region requested by res[2] */
+	count = 0;
+	walk_iomem_res_desc(IORES_DESC_NONE, IORESOURCE_SYSTEM_RAM,
+			res[2].start, res[2].end, &count, resource_walk_count);
+	KUNIT_EXPECT_EQ(test, count, 1);
+
+	/* walk the region requested by res[4] */
+	count = 0;
+	walk_iomem_res_desc(IORES_DESC_NONE, IORESOURCE_SYSTEM_RAM,
+			res[4].start, res[4].end, &count, resource_walk_count);
+	KUNIT_EXPECT_EQ(test, count, 1);
+
+	release_resource(&root);
+}
+
 static struct kunit_case resource_test_cases[] = {
 	KUNIT_CASE(resource_test_union),
 	KUNIT_CASE(resource_test_intersection),
+	KUNIT_CASE(resource_test_walk_iomem_res_desc),
 	{}
 };

Re: [PATCH v2] resource: add a simple test for walk_iomem_res_desc()
Posted by Andy Shevchenko 1 year, 8 months ago
On Tue, Jun 04, 2024 at 03:01:14PM -0700, Chia-I Wu wrote:
> This mainly tests that find_next_iomem_res() does not miss resources.

...

It's better, but still hard to follow, see below what I meant

> +	res[0] = DEFINE_RES_NAMED(root.start, SZ_1K, "SYSRAM 1",
> +			IORESOURCE_SYSTEM_RAM);
> +	res[1] = DEFINE_RES_NAMED(root.start + SZ_1K, SZ_1K, "OTHER", 0);
> +
> +	res[2] = DEFINE_RES_NAMED(root.start + SZ_1K * 3, SZ_1K, "NESTED", 0);
> +	res[3] = DEFINE_RES_NAMED(root.start + SZ_1K * 3 + SZ_512, SZ_512,
> +			"SYSRAM 2", IORESOURCE_SYSTEM_RAM);
> +
> +	res[4] = DEFINE_RES_NAMED(root.start + SZ_1K * 4, SZ_1K, "SYSRAM 3",
> +			IORESOURCE_SYSTEM_RAM);

	res[0] = DEFINE_RES_NAMED(root.start + 0x0000, 0x0400, "SYSRAM 1",
				  IORESOURCE_SYSTEM_RAM);
	res[1] = DEFINE_RES_NAMED(root.start + 0x0400, 0x0400, "OTHER", 0);

	res[2] = DEFINE_RES_NAMED(root.start + 0x0c00, 0x0400, "NESTED", 0);
	res[3] = DEFINE_RES_NAMED(root.start + 0x0e00, 0x0200, "SYSRAM 2",
				  IORESOURCE_SYSTEM_RAM);

	res[4] = DEFINE_RES_NAMED(root.start + 0x1000, 0x0400, "SYSRAM 3",
				  IORESOURCE_SYSTEM_RAM);

Also pay attention to indentation.
